Sayfa Kapak Fotoğrafı
14.6.2018 09:12:00

IBM Integration Bus’ı Tercih Etmek İçin 3 Sebep

Müşterilerimizle görüşmelerimizin hepsinde ortak sıkıntıları duyuyoruz. Ayın belli dönemlerinde ya da günün belli saatlerinde artan bir yüke karşılık ne yapacaklarını bilmiyorlar ya da uygulamalarında değişiklik yaptıklarında müşterilerinin doğrudan etkilenmelerini istemiyorlar. Bunun haricinde de aslında alt yapılarını herhangi proje ile yeni gelen bütün uygulamalar, onlar için yeni entegrasyon ihtiyacı sağlıyor ve her yeni entegrasyonla proje süreleri de uzuyor.

Müşterilerimizle görüşmelerimizin hepsinde ortak sıkıntıları duyuyoruz. Ayın belli dönemlerinde ya da günün belli saatlerinde artan bir yüke karşılık ne yapacaklarını bilmiyorlar ya da uygulamalarında değişiklik yaptıklarında müşterilerinin doğrudan etkilenmelerini istemiyorlar. Bunun haricinde de aslında alt yapılarını herhangi proje ile yeni gelen bütün uygulamalar, onlar için yeni entegrasyon ihtiyacı sağlıyor ve her yeni entegrasyonla proje süreleri de uzuyor.

Eskiden uygulamalar çok kapalı bir kutu şeklinde çalışıyorlardı. Ama artık her uygulama birbiriyle iletişim yapmak zorunda. Sizin finans, insan kaynakları uygulamanız ile konuşmak zorunda. Belki oradan bir mevduat, muhasebe uygulamanız ile konuşmak zorunda. Dolayısıyla gün geçtikçe artan bir entegrasyon ihtiyacı var. Bu entegrasyon ihtiyacı, sadece düz bir entegrasyon da değil. Sizin çok farklı bir uygulamanız olabilir, kapalı kutu-paket diyebileceğimiz SAP, Siebel gibi uygulamalar, bunun haricinde farklı farklı transport modelinde veri bekleyen uygulamalar olabilir. Sizin bu uygulamaların her biri için ayrı ayrı entegrasyon yazmanız gerekiyor.

IBM Integration Bus yanında gelen geniş bir adaptör desteğiyle entegrasyon kısmında müşterilerimizi rahatlatmak istiyoruz. Uygulamaların birbiriyle direkt konuşma modeline ya Point to Point entegrasyonu deniliyor ya da Pear to Pear entegrasyonu deniyor. Birkaç tane uygulamayı bu şekilde konuşturduğunuzda sorun çok kaotik gözükmüyor. Ama uygulama sayınızın 10 olduğunu veya daha fazla olduğunu düşünelim, hepsini birbiriyle direkt konuşturmak spagetti kaos dediğimiz bir kaos durumunu ortaya çıkartıyor. Sizin bu uygulamalarınızın üstünde bir tane daha uygulamaya yer vermek bu spagetti kaousnun içine koymak, hem o entegrasyon modelinin devamlılığını zorlaştırıyor hem de her seferinde yeni gelen uygulamaya var olan bütün uygulamanın entegrasyonunu sağlamak ciddi bir zaman israfı oluyor.

Biz IBM Integration Bus ile kurulumlarımızı bu kaotik modelden çıkartıp, servislerinin devamlı yeniden verilebilir bir şekilde sunulmasını sağlıyoruz.

IBM Integration Bus  Ne Gibi Adaptör Destekleri Sağlıyor?

Her uygulama kendisiyle iletişime geçmesi için, belli arayüzler sunar. Dolayısıyla her uygulamanın, karşı uygulamadan beklediği cevap tipi, protokol tipi farklılaşır. Bazı uygulamalar STP iletişim verir, bazıları restle, bazıları bir mesajlaşma altyapısı ile görüşmek ister. Aslında bunlar sadece bildiğimiz açık platformlardır ve bunun haricinde SAP, Siebel, PeopleSoft gibi paket uygulamalar da var. Bu uygulamaların da kendilerine özel arayüzleri var. Sizin her bir uygulama modeli için farklı farklı arayüzler geliştirmeniz gerekiyor. Ama IBM Integration Bus ile tüm bu uygulama tipleri için ayrı ayrı Interface'ler, adaptörler, entegrasyonlar yazmanıza gerek kalmaz. Bunları sürükle bırakla kullanabilirsiniz. Örnek vermek gerekirse; SOAP, Rest, HTTP, HTTPS, FTP, SFTP, GMS bu adaptörlerden bazılarıdır. Bunun haricinde paket uygulamalar SAP, Siebel, Salesforce gibi uygulamalara IBM Integration Bus üzerinden hazır adaptörler ile bağlanılabilir.

Bunlar haricinde databaselere ODBS ve JDBS adaptörleriyle iletişim kurulabilir. Yine native şekilde iletişim isteyen uygulamalara TSPIP soketleri üzerinden iletişim kurabilirsiniz. Legacy tipinde uygulama kullanan banka ve sigorta şirketleri var, bunların üzerinde KIKS çalışıyor, IMS protokolü ile iletişim kurmak istiyorlar. Bu tür Legacy sistemlerine yine IBM Integration Bus üzerindeki hazır adaptörlerle, entegrasyonlarla bağlantı kurulabilir.

IBM Integration Bus hakkında daha fazla bilgi almak için bizimle iletişime geçebilirsiniz.